Key Marketing Metrics That Drive Growth
1. Website Performance Metrics
- Traffic volume (unique visitors, sessions)
- Bounce rate (via Google Analytics)
- Average session duration
- Pages per session
2. Conversion Metrics
- Conversion rate (overall and by channel)
- Cost per acquisition (CPA)
- Customer lifetime value (CLV)
3. Email Marketing KPIs
- Open rates (tracked in Mailchimp)
- Click-through rates (CTR)
- Unsubscribe rates
- Conversion rates per email
4. Social Media Metrics
- Engagement rate (likes, shares, comments)
- Follower growth rate
- Click-through rate (via Facebook Ads Manager)
5. Paid Advertising Performance
Click-through rate (CTR)
Quality score (Google Ads)
Return on ad spend (ROAS)
Impression share
